Index: src/main/java/org/apache/hadoop/hbase/catalog/CatalogTracker.java =================================================================== --- src/main/java/org/apache/hadoop/hbase/catalog/CatalogTracker.java (revision 1155450) +++ src/main/java/org/apache/hadoop/hbase/catalog/CatalogTracker.java (working copy) @@ -457,20 +457,13 @@ t = e; } catch (RemoteException e) { IOException ioe = e.unwrapRemoteException(); - if (ioe instanceof NotServingRegionException) { - t = ioe; - } else { - throw e; - } + t = ioe; } catch (IOException e) { Throwable cause = e.getCause(); - if (cause != null && cause instanceof EOFException) { + if (cause != null) t = cause; - } else if (cause != null && cause.getMessage() != null - && cause.getMessage().contains("Connection reset")) { - t = cause; - } else { - throw e; + else { + t = e; } } LOG.info("Failed verification of " + Bytes.toStringBinary(regionName) +